SAPOGENIN n.
A white crystalline substance obtained by the decomposition of saponin.
SAPONIFICATION n.
act, process, or result, of soap making; conversion into soap; specifically (Chem.), the decomposition of fats and other ethereal salts by alkalies; as, the saponification of ethyl acetate.

SARCOSIN n.
A crystalline nitrogenous substance, formed in the decomposition of creatin (one of the constituents of muscle tissue). Chemically, it is methyl glycocoll.

SOLANIDINE n.
An alkaloid produced by the decomposition of solanine, as a white crystalline substance having a harsh bitter taste.
SPONGIN n.
The chemical basis of sponge tissue, a nitrogenous, hornlike substance which on decomposition with sulphuric acid yields leucin and glycocoll.
STYROLENE n.
An unsaturated hydrocarbon, C8H8, obtained by the distillation of storax, by the decomposition of cinnamic acid, and by the condensation of acetylene, as a fragrant, aromatic, mobile liquid; -- called also phenyl ethylene, vinyl benzene, styrol, styrene, and cinnamene.

URRHODIN n.
Indigo red, a product of the decomposition, or oxidation, of indican. It is sometimes found in the sediment of pathological urines. It is soluble in ether or alcohol, giving the solution a beautiful red color. Also called indigrubin.

VERATROL n.
A liquid hydrocarbon obtained by the decomposition of veratric acid, and constituting the dimethyl ether of pyrocatechin.
VERINE n.
An alkaloid obtained as a yellow amorphous substance by the decomposition of veratrine.
